Fundamental Play and Thematic Contrast

Book of Shadows immediately distinguishes itself with its two-tier structure. It sticks to the classic ‘Book’ blueprint you see in games like Book of Ra, where an ancient book serves as both wild and scatter symbol. But then it adds a twist: a day-and-night cycle. The game changes not only in appearance as it transitions between these modes; it plays differently too. This is a major shift from simple games like Book of Dead or Book of Aztec, which maintain one visual style. The day mode is about lower volatility and more frequent, smaller wins. Move to night mode, and the volatility increases sharply, paving the way for much larger payouts. This integrated option lets you adjust your risk level without ever exiting the game.

Risk Level and RTP Breakdown

A slot’s math is its core, and comparing these numbers says plenty. Book of Shadows features that dual volatility system, but its general character leans to the high side, especially when you hunt for the bonus round at night. Its Return to Player (RTP) is a strong 96.50%. Measure that against the competition: Book of Dead equals that 96.50% RTP but is notoriously high volatility. Book of Ra Deluxe usually sits a bit lower, around 95%. Some newer games, like Book of Tribes, might have RTPs that vary depending on where you play. If you desire a strong theoretical return matched with a structure you can adjust, Book of Shadows presents a strong case.

Bonus Round Mechanics: Free Spins and Special Symbols

The bonus spins segment is the main event in any ‘Book’ slot, and the specifics here vary considerably. In Book of Shadows, activating free spins means one unique symbol gets chosen to extend for the entire bonus round—a standard trick for the genre. The innovation is the ‘Shadow Spins’ feature inside the bonus game. Here, regular symbols can transform into the unique symbol, which greatly enhances your odds for a large payout. Compare that to Book of Dead, where the particular symbol is merely the one that triggered the free spins. Book of Aztec adds a multiplier trail into its free spins. Book of Shadows distinguishes itself with that dynamic element, introducing a layer of anticipation and converting regular symbols into major win symbols.

Maximum Win Potential and Betting Range

Many players want to understand the upper limit: what is the top payout? Book of Shadows offers a top prize of up to 10,000 times your wager, a figure that earns admiration in this category. Book of Dead equals that with the same 10,000x limit. Other titles, like the original Book of Ra, often peak below that, sometimes around 5,000x. As for accessibility, Book of Shadows covers a extensive betting scale, from a tiny base wager to a large max bet per spin. This makes the game appealing for recreational gamblers and high rollers equally, a measure of adaptability you observe in the majority of modern slots from premier studios.
